Transaction 7704303527a0902f6ed846cfa8ef1279093f1f5cedeadecaeb93e058fc78d248
1 Input
1 Output
-
7704303527a0902f6ed846cfa8ef1279093f1f5cedeadecaeb93e058fc78d248:0
- value
- 350304
- script pubkey
- OP_0 OP_PUSHBYTES_20 64f26cb95da59fef21d6b1d10fa3865d58cbadfa
- address
- bc1qvnexew2a5k077gwkk8gslguxt4vvht06cttkuz